Description
The HOYA TORIC IOL, including the Vivinex™ Toric models XY1A/XY1A-SP and NS60YT, is a specialized intraocular lens designed by Hoya Surgical Optics for use in cataract surgery. These lenses are crafted to correct corneal astigmatism, providing enhanced visual outcomes for patients with this condition.
Advanced Material
- Glistening-Free Hydrophobic Acrylic: Ensures clarity and longevity.
- Integrated UV and Blue Light Filter: Offers protection against harmful light exposure.
Optic and Haptic Design
- Biconvex Optic with Aspheric Design: Improves visual performance by compensating for corneal spherical aberration.
- Textured Edge and Toric Design: Enhances stability and alignment within the eye.
- Anchor Wing-Haptics (NS60YT): Provides secure fixation in the capsular bag.
Dimensions and Power Range
- Optic Diameter: 6.00 mm
- Overall Length: 13.00 mm
- Spherical Power: +10.00 D to +30.00 D
- Cylinder Power: Ranges from 1.00 D to 6.00 D, tailored for precise astigmatism correction.
Injector System
The preloaded Vivinex™ iSert® or multiSert™ injector system facilitates consistent lens delivery through a recommended incision size of 2.20 mm. This system includes axis orientation marks for accurate toric alignment.
Clinical Performance
Rotational Stability
- Median Rotation: 1.1°
- Post-Operative Stability: 100% of lenses exhibit ≤5° rotation up to 6 months post-surgery.
Visual Outcomes
- Astigmatism Correction Efficacy: 90% of eyes achieve a visual acuity of 0.1 logMAR or better at 6 months.
- Long-Term Stability: Visual acuity remains consistent up to 12 months.
Posterior Capsule Opacification (PCO)
The lens design, featuring active oxygen processing and a smooth surface, aims to minimize PCO, enhancing long-term clarity.
Additional Features
- Cylinder Power Calculation: Supported by the HOYA Toric Calculator using the Abulafia–Koch Regression formula.
- CE Marked: Complies with European health, safety, and environmental protection standards.
